| Title: | A TREATISE ON | BILLIARDS, | WITH | INSTRUCTIONS and RULES | For the following Games; viz. | [six lines to left of double rule] The White Winning | Game. | The White Loſing | Game. | The Red or Carambole | Winning Game. | [six lines to right of double rule] The Red Loſing Game. | Fortification Billiards, | with Rules and Re-|gulations for every | Method of playing | the Game. | COMPREHENDING | The original Rules, regulated as they are now played, | and more fully explained and enlarged; | WITH | Directions for the Conduct of the Players and of the | Betters, &c. never before publiſhed. | TO WHICH ARE ADDED, | The Common Odds which are laid on the Ha-|zards, as well as on the Game at Billiards, | from One Point being given, to Six, incluſive. | By JOHN DEW, a Marker, | Well known to be experienced in the practical as well as | theoretical Parts of Billiards, upwards of Thirty Years. | [oxford rule] | LONDON: | Printed for J. F. and C. Rivington, and J. Wilkie, St. | Paul’s Church-Yard; T. Payne, and Son, St. Martin’s-|Lane; S. Crowder, and R. Baldwin, Pater-noſter-|Row; T. Lowndes, in Fleet-Street; T. Caslon, and | B. Law, Avemary-Lane; F. Newbery, Ludgate-|Street; W. Domville, Royal-Exchange; W. Davis, | Piccadilly; J. Ridley, St. James’s Street; and W. | Goldsmith, Pater-noſter-Row. 1779. | {PRICE ONE SHILLING.} |

| Plates: | after B5v(34) copperplate: bifolium with engravings Plan of Fortification Billiards and Perspective View of Fortification Billiards. |
| Catchwords: | A5r(9) XXX [XXXI.] |
| Press Figures: | A8r(i):6; B7r(o):1 |
| Publisher: | J. F. and C. Rivington, John Wilkie, T. Payne and Son, Stanley Crowder, Robert Baldwin I, Thomas Lowndes, Thomas Caslon, Bedwell Law, Francis Newbery, William Domville, William Davis, James Ridley, William Goldsmith |
| Advertisements: | 1779-11-13 London Chronicle: "This day was published, a new edition, in 12mo, price 3s. only...Notes are given to illustrate the games by Hoyle; and those marked * are additional improvements...N. B. Mr. Dew's Treatise on Billiards may be had separate, price 1s. sewed." |
